Overview of this book

Architecting Microsoft Azure Solutions: Exam Guide 70-535 will get Azure architects and developers up-to-date with the latest updates on Azure from an architecture and design perspective. The book includes all the topics that are still relevant from the previous 70-534 exam, and is updated with latest topics covered, including Artificial Intelligence, IoT, and architecture styles. This exam guide is divided into six parts, where the first part will give you a good understanding of how to design a compute infrastructure. It also dives into designing networking and data implementations. You will learn about designing solutions for Platform Service and operations. Next, you will be able to secure your resources and data, as well as design a mechanism for governance and policies. You will also understand the objective of designing solutions for Platform Services, by covering Artificial Intelligence, IoT, media services, and messaging solution concepts. Finally, you will cover the designing for operations objective. This objective covers application and platform monitoring, as well as designing alerting strategies and operations automation strategies. By the end of the book, you’ll have met all of the exam objectives, and will have all the information you need to ace the 70-535 exam. You will also have become an expert in designing solutions on Microsoft Azure.

Azure Table Storage

Azure Table Storage is a NoSQL data store, which can be used for a big amount of semi-structured, non-relational data. It is more cost-effective than relational databases because it stores the data on cheaper servers that provide horizontal scale and high performance. NoSQL uses schemaless design, and data is stored based on key/attribute values. You can store flexible datasets in it, and it can store any number of entities in a table, up to the maximum capacity of the storage account (which is 500 TB).

Azure Table Storage is most suitable for datasets that don't require complex joins, stored procedures, and foreign keys. You can access the data using the OData protocol and LINQ Queries.
